Output 20ac6bedc2c8eaa85e3a756bc83bf8261dae3f9f0c4e55e7c849c405753a92c6:0

value
25391022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ec7595397b8501a24324eef612fadf0c51ffa553 OP_EQUAL
address
3PFJFct2KBTi9eVK8xPvC8T7sU1hvscDL8
transaction
20ac6bedc2c8eaa85e3a756bc83bf8261dae3f9f0c4e55e7c849c405753a92c6
spent
true